We’ve wanted to explore other genres for a while, to show that our work within music films isn’t limited to just metal. So when TODD reached out, the choice was clear.
In this film, we visit different spots around Malmö, highlighting his hometown. Shot mostly in studio lighting with a 65mm film look, the video has a filmic edge that stays subtle.
Lighting was essential to this project. We put a lot of effort into fine-tuning the setup for every shot—and it really paid off.
In this scene, the lighting was inspired by the car’s cabin lights, even incorporating the green glow from the instrument cluster of his old Volvo.
